No, an AI girlfriend cannot fall in love with you the way a person can. She has no feelings, no awareness, and nothing at stake. When she says she loves you, she is generating the words most likely to fit the conversation, not reporting an inner experience. That does not make the comfort you feel fake, but the love runs one way.
It is a fair question to ask, because a good AI companion is convincing enough to make you wonder. Here is what is actually happening when she says it, why it lands the way it does, and how to enjoy the affection without fooling yourself about what is on the other end. For adults 18 and over.
Can an AI girlfriend fall in love with you?
No. Love, as people mean it, involves feeling something, wanting something, and being changed by another person over time. An AI girlfriend does none of that. There is no one in there who could develop feelings, so there is nothing to fall. What she can do is model love convincingly: use the language, remember the details, and respond as a loving partner would, which is a different thing from feeling it.
That distinction is easy to lose because the output is so close to the real signal. But convincing behavior and genuine feeling are not the same, and with an AI companion you are always getting the first without the second.
Why does it feel so real?
Because your brain is built to read warmth into responsive, personal replies, and a good AI girlfriend delivers exactly those. She remembers your dog's name, asks how the interview went, and answers at the moment you reach out. Those are the same cues a caring person gives, and your emotional system responds to the cues, not to whether a mind is behind them. The feeling on your side is completely real even though nothing is felt on hers.
The one-way nature is the whole point to understand. You can be genuinely comforted, even genuinely attached, while the companion experiences nothing at all. That asymmetry is not a flaw in the app, it is just what an AI companion is.
Do AI girlfriends have feelings?
No, they do not. An AI girlfriend has no emotions, no moods that arise on their own, and no awareness that you exist between messages. When she seems happy that you are back or hurt that you were distant, she is producing the response that fits the scene, not having the emotion. There is no continuous inner life ticking away when the app is closed.
This is worth being clear-eyed about precisely because the illusion is good. Feeling understood by something that cannot understand is a strange, powerful experience, and it is easier to enjoy safely once you accept that the feelings in the room are all yours.
What is actually happening when she says "I love you"?
Under the hood, an AI girlfriend is a language model plus a memory system. The language model predicts the words that best fit the conversation so far, and "I love you" is often the most fitting reply to an affectionate message, so it produces it. The memory system feeds in the things you have told her, which makes the reply feel specific and earned rather than generic. Neither part contains a feeling; together they produce a very good imitation of one.
It is the same class of technology that powers plenty of unromantic tools, including the assistants that answer questions for visitors on business websites. The engine is neutral. What turns it into a girlfriend is the persona wrapped around it and the memory of you, not any capacity to care.
Does my AI girlfriend actually know me?
She knows about you in a functional sense: a good companion stores what you tell her and brings it back at the right moment, which feels a lot like being known. She does not know you in the human sense of holding you in mind, worrying about you, or forming a private opinion. The knowledge is a database she draws on to reply, not an understanding she carries.
That functional memory is genuinely valuable and is what separates a companion that feels personal from one that feels like starting over each time. Can you fall in love with an AI girlfriend?
Yes, and this is the real story. Even though she cannot love you back, you can develop genuine feelings toward her, because your attachment does not require a partner who feels anything. People fall for characters in books, voices on the radio, and long-distance pen pals they never meet. An AI girlfriend who talks to you every day, warmly and personally, is more than capable of pulling real emotion out of you.
There is nothing shameful in that, but it is worth handling with your eyes open. Enjoying the warmth is fine. Reorganizing your emotional life around a companion who cannot reciprocate is where it starts to cost you, so keep the feeling in proportion to what is actually on the other side.
Is it healthy to hear "I love you" from an AI?
For most people, in moderation, it is harmless and can even be comforting. Hearing affection, even from something you know is generated, can soothe a lonely evening the same way a favorite song can. It becomes a problem only when it starts standing in for human closeness rather than supplementing it, or when the belief that it is mutual leads you to pull away from real relationships.
The healthy frame is to treat it like fiction you are participating in: real feeling, imagined partner. Held that way, an affectionate AI companion is a small pleasant thing. Mistaken for a two-way bond, it can quietly leave you lonelier, which is the same caution the research on companion apps keeps raising.
The bottom line
Can an AI girlfriend fall in love with you? No: she has no feelings and nothing is felt on her side, no matter how convincingly she says the words. What is real is your side of it, and that can be genuinely comforting when you keep it in proportion. Enjoy the affection, understand it is one-way, and do not let a generated "I love you" crowd out the people who can actually mean it.
